Smits joins cast of Showtime's 'Dexter'

MIAMI, June 7 (UPI) -- U.S. actor Jimmy Smits will play an attorney on the Showtime original series "Dexter," Variety says.

The industry publication reported Thursday that the role in the serial killer drama will keep Smits in Miami, where he had been starring in the short-lived CBS series "Cane."

While "Cane" focused on the lives of a high-profile Miami family, "Dexter" follows a forensics official who kills serial killers throughout the Florida city.

The Showtime series is set to return for its third season this fall and Smits has signed on to play an assistant district attorney in 10 of the season's 12 scheduled episodes, Variety said.
